3. BrightLocal
BrightLocal is a well-established player in the local SEO space, offering a range of tools focusing on key local SEO tasks. Its primary strengths lie in its reporting and citation building capabilities. BrightLocal is known for providing clear, easy-to-understand reports that help businesses quickly identify areas for improvement. The platform simplifies the process of creating and managing citations, a crucial element of local SEO. BrightLocal's focus on user-friendly design and actionable insights makes it a solid choice for businesses seeking straightforward, effective local SEO solutions.

4. Moz Local
Moz Local is a dedicated local SEO tool offered by the reputable SEO software provider, Moz. It focuses primarily on listing management and citation distribution. One of its standout features is its ability to automatically update business listings across key platforms. The tool helps ensure that business information is consistent and accurate across the web. While Moz Local has a more focused feature set compared to some of its competitors, it excels in its core functions, providing a reliable solution for streamlining local listing management. The intuitive interface makes it easy for businesses to manage their online presence efficiently.

5. Whitespark
Whitespark is a popular tool among local SEO professionals, mainly known for its local citation finder and review generation services. Its strength lies in its ability to identify and build citations on relevant websites, improving local search visibility. Moreover, Whitespark provides a review generation tool, helping businesses acquire more positive reviews, which are crucial for boosting local search rankings. Whitespark's approach focuses on providing the essential tools to improve a business's local search presence effectively.

6. Yext
Yext is an enterprise-level platform focused on listing management and brand reputation. It's designed to help businesses manage their online presence across a vast network of directories and platforms. Yext's main strength is its data distribution features, ensuring that all business information is consistent and up-to-date. Its comprehensive suite of tools also includes review management and customer engagement features. The platform is best suited for large organizations needing to manage a high volume of listings and maintain consistent brand messaging.

Q: What is a Google Business Profile (GBP)?
A: A Google Business Profile (formerly Google My Business) is a free business listing that appears in Google Maps and local search results.
Q: How important are customer reviews for local SEO?
A: Customer reviews are very important for local SEO, as they influence search rankings and help potential customers trust your business. Google considers the quantity, quality, and velocity of reviews.
Q: What are local citations and why are they important?
A: Local citations are online mentions of your business name, address, and phone number (NAP) on other websites. They are important for local SEO because they help Google verify your business information and improve your search rankings.
